About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Design, implement, and maintain logical and physical data structures within the MIR Data Layer
  • Build and evolve metadata-driven schemas supporting: Document metadata, Transaction and workflow state, Event based and audit data, Reporting and analytics use cases
  • Implement data solutions that support large-scale, concurrent workloads
  • Optimize schemas, indexes, and access patterns to improve throughput and latency
  • Leverage Memory-Optimized Tables (In-Memory OLTP) for performance-critical paths where appropriate, under architectural guidance
  • Implement and support event-driven data processing within the MIR Data Layer
  • Work with SQL Service Broker queues and services, including: Asynchronous processing, Status tracking and reconciliation, Retry and error-handling patterns
  • Help ensure event processing is idempotent, traceable, and operationally reliable
  • Build data structures that enable enterprise reporting and analytics without impacting transactional workloads
  • Support snapshotting and reporting-friendly schemas for downstream consumers
  • Assist in ensuring audit data is accurate, consistent, and compliant with regulatory expectations
  • Contribute to cloud-readiness efforts for the MIR Data Layer
  • Support migration and proof-of-concept work targeting: Amazon RDS for SQL Server, Azure SQL Database / Azure SQL Managed Instance
  • Help adapt data designs to managed-platform constraints while preserving performance and correctness
  • Participate in production readiness, stability, and incident resolution for the MIR Data Layer
  • Debug and resolve complex production issues, including: Performance degradation, Blocking, deadlocks, and resource contention, Event based or Service Broker processing failures
  • Partner closely with DBAs, SRE, and platform teams to improve monitoring and alerting, Support HA/DR and failover scenarios, Reduce repeat data-layer incidents
  • Participate in on-call rotations or escalation coverage as appropriate for a senior-level role
  • Ensure new data-layer implementations meet operability and supportability standards before release

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s degree, or equivalent work experience
  • 5 + years of relevant experience
  • Strong hands-on experience with Microsoft SQL Server (SQL Server 2019/2022 preferred) in enterprise, high-volume environments
  • Proven ability to design and implement complex, high-performance relational data structures, including metadata-driven and workflow-centric schemas
  • Practical experience with SQL Service Broker, including queue usage and basic operational troubleshooting
  • Working knowledge of Memory-Optimized Tables (In-Memory OLTP) and associated performance and concurrency considerations
  • Medium-level experience with .NET / C#, specifically for: Data access and persistence patterns
  • Efficient database interaction from applications
  • Debugging data-access issues between application and database layers
  • Demonstrated ability to debug and resolve production data issues, including: Query performance bottlenecks, Blocking and deadlocks, Failures in asynchronous or event-driven processing
  • Experience supporting reporting and analytics sourced from transactional systems
  • Solid understanding of database operations and maintenance, including indexing, statistics, and capacity considerations
  • Exposure to cloud-managed SQL platforms (AWS RDS and/or Azure SQL) with awareness of differences from on-prem SQL Server.
